A+ Wrap™ System for Structural Reinforcement
A composite repair for piping that
consists of two parts:
• Resin - Polyurethane
– Water Activated
– Pre-impregnated
• Fiber - Fiberglass
– Bi-directional
– High strength
Fast – Easy – Proven - Effective

Ready to use:
o Pre-packaged
o Minimal tools required
o Cures in dry or wet surfaces
o Conforms to irregular shapes

FormaShield™ System for Structural Reinforcement

• Ambient cure resin
FormaShield™ • Temperature Range : 0°F ‐ 200°F
• Standard chemical resistance
Standard

FormaShield™ HT • High Temperature resin
• Temperature Range : 160°F ‐ 450°F
High
• Standard chemical resistance Temperature

FormaShield™ CR
• Chemically Resistant resin
• Temperature Range : 0°F ‐ 180°F
Chemically
• High chemical resistance Resistant

FormaShield™ CR2 • Chemically Resistant resin


• Temperature Range : 0°F ‐ 180°F
Chemically
• Highest chemical resistance Resistant 2
FormaShield™ is a Wet Lay-up System

1. Dump Resin Part B into the Part A container


and stir for several minutes until well mixed.
2. Pour mixed resin onto fabric and wet-out using the squeegee
Part A Ensure that all fabric is wet and that there are no dry spots
3. Once section is wet, roll onto applicator stick.
